SHILLONG, Oct 30: JHADC Chief Executive Member Thombor Shiwat has asserted that Lapangap belongs to Meghalaya.
Informing that the Sanad of the headman of the village was issued by the JHADC since the village belongs to Meghalaya, he lamented that West Jaintia Hills Regional Committee on Border has not even met once since the 2023 Assembly elections.
Asked about the demand of the Karbi villagers to take action against the person who was involved in the killing of a Karbi villager in the area recently, the CEM said he did not know who the accused was.
He pointed out that the recent skirmish was the first of its kind since Lapangap has always been a peaceful area.
Shiwat also informed that the harvesting has been completed in the area without any incident.
